Tremors are not always a sign of alcoholism, as there are many causes of tremors. Alcohol shakes are a symptom of the disorder when they occur with other signs of AUD.

When you drink alcohol, your body responds by decreasing the number or sensitivity of receptors that bind to the neurotransmitter gamma-aminobutyric acid (GABA). It simultaneously increases the number or sensitivity of receptors that bind to glutamate, another neurotransmitter, in a bid to counter the sedative effects of alcohol. You might notice tremors and shakes mostly in your hands or fingers.

How To Detox from Alcohol Safely

Side effects from alcohol withdrawal range from mild to severe, and some are life-threatening. Typical withdrawal side effects include sweating, anxiety, insomnia, headache, nausea, vomiting, and tremors. Side effects like hallucinations, seizures, and delirium tremens (DTs) are also possible. This symptom usually kicks in hours after the last drink and can persist for as long as two days or more. This condition can be characterized by extreme paranoia and seeing objects that are not present.

Most people recover from alcohol withdrawal within a week, but people with severe dependency may experience withdrawal for multiple weeks.
